Metal roof panels in Michigan

In Michigan, with its iconic Great Lakes coastline and the major metropolitan hub of Detroit, homeowners contend with a climate that demands robust and resilient roofing solutions. The state experiences prolonged, frigid winters characterized by heavy snowfall and significant ice accumulation, followed by warm, humid summers, creating a demanding environment for any roofing material.

The prevalent housing stock in Michigan often includes a mix of architectural styles, from mid-century ranches to historic homes, many featuring moderate to steep roof pitches that are susceptible to ice damming and water infiltration if not properly protected. The installation of metal roof panels requires careful consideration of the specific gauge, seam type (e.g., standing seam versus ribbed), and protective coatings to ensure adequate performance against freeze-thaw cycles, wind-driven snow, and the potential for hail damage. Michigan's building codes, while generally aligned with national standards, may have specific local amendments pertaining to wind resistance and snow load capacity that must be adhered to by all roofing contractors. Does a 20 year old roof need to be replaced?

A 20-year-old asphalt shingle roof in Michigan's climate is likely experiencing significant wear and tear due to harsh winters and fluctuating temperatures. Signs like granule loss, curling shingles, or persistent leaks are indicators that replacement is becoming necessary to prevent structural damage and maintain interior comfort.

Are metal roof panels suitable for Michigan's climate?

Absolutely, metal roof panels are an excellent choice for Michigan's climate due to their superior performance in extreme cold, heavy snowfall, and high winds. Their ability to shed snow effectively and resist ice dam formation, combined with their long lifespan, makes them a highly practical and durable roofing solution for the state.
